public void Repository_Is_called_when_saving_An_Idea() { //Arrange const string ideaDescription = "test description 1"; var repository = Substitute.For <IIdeaRepository>(); IIdeaService service = new IdeaService(repository); //Act service.New(new Idea(ideaDescription, 0)); //Assert repository.Received().Create(ideaDescription); }
private void AddButton_Click(object sender, System.EventArgs e) { var input = new AddIdeaDialog().ShowDialog(); if (input == string.Empty) { return; } var id = _ideaService.New(new Idea(input)); var ideaList = (ListView)GetIdeaList(_area); ideaList.Items.Clear(); PopulateData(ideaList); }